When investing in cigarette machinery, small-scale producers should prioritize the following:
Avoid high-speed industrial machines unless you have consistent demand. A machine with a moderate capacity (e.g., 2000–3000 cigarettes/minute) is more than sufficient for small-scale operations.
Choose models that are easy to maintain and for which spare parts are readily available. Machines like the Molins Mark 9.5 are favored globally due to their long-term serviceability and strong aftermarket support.
Select machines with a compact footprint and low energy consumption. This helps in reducing operational costs and simplifies installation in smaller factory spaces.
Machines that can be paired or upgraded (e.g., adding a tray filler or filter tip applicator later) provide flexibility as your business grows.

A common dilemma for small producers is whether to buy new or used/refurbished machines. While new machines offer modern features and warranties, refurbished units like the Protos 80 ER or Molins Mark 9.5 often provide excellent performance at a fraction of the cost.
